Preparation and Study of Moth-Eye-Like Micro-Nano Structure Optical Anti-Reflection Coating

POLYMER SCIENCE SERIES B [2024]
Lielun Zhao, Guo Yawen, Kang Tiantai, Jiang Yan, Zhang Haobin, Zhang Hongwen
ABSTRACT

Abstract Copolymers were synthesized from acrylate monomers and ladder-shaped polysilsesquioxanes (LPSQ) using free radical polymerization, and the copolymers were coated on polyethylene terephthalate (PET) films by the lift-off impregnation method. The nanosized SiO 2 sols with different particle sizes were prepared by sol-gel method, and then the nanosized SiO 2 sols were coated on the surface modified PET film to construct a moth-eye-like anti-reflection coating by using the layer-by-layer self-assembly method. The structure and composition of LPSQ and modified acrylic resin copolymer were characterized by infrared spectroscopy and X-ray diffraction, and the transmittance/haze tester and UV spectrophotometer were used to test the performance of the anti-reflection coating, which could reach 94.0% compared with 89.2% of the matrix pure PET film. Thermogravimetric analysis showed that the thermal decomposition temperature of the LPSQ-modified copolymer material was higher than that of the pure acrylate copolymer.
